What Are Essential Tips for Bathroom Renovation?

Successful bathroom renovation starts with comprehensive planning. Begin by assessing your current space and identifying pain points such as inadequate storage, poor lighting, or inefficient layout. Create a detailed budget that accounts for materials, labor, and a contingency fund for unexpected issues. Prioritize improvements based on both necessity and impact, focusing first on structural concerns like plumbing or ventilation before moving to aesthetic upgrades.

Consider the bathroom’s traffic patterns and daily usage. If multiple family members share the space, dual sinks or separate toilet compartments can reduce morning congestion. Adequate ventilation prevents moisture damage and mold growth, making it a critical functional element. Select water-resistant materials for floors and walls, and ensure proper waterproofing around showers and tubs. Lighting should combine task lighting near mirrors with ambient lighting for overall illumination. Storage solutions like recessed shelving or vanity organizers maximize space without cluttering the room. Finally, choose fixtures and finishes that complement your home’s overall style while remaining timeless enough to avoid feeling dated quickly.

How to Choose Bathroom Renovation Contractors?

Selecting qualified professionals for your bathroom transformation requires careful research and evaluation. Start by verifying credentials including proper licensing, insurance coverage, and relevant certifications. Review portfolios of completed projects to assess quality and style alignment with your vision. Request detailed written estimates from multiple contractors that break down costs for materials, labor, and timeline expectations.

Check references from recent clients and inquire about their experiences regarding communication, punctuality, and problem-solving. A reputable contractor should be willing to discuss potential challenges specific to your space and offer solutions. Ensure the contract includes clear payment schedules, warranty information, and procedures for handling changes or unforeseen issues. Establish communication protocols and project milestones to maintain transparency throughout the renovation process. Professional contractors should also handle necessary permits and ensure all work meets local building codes.

What Bathroom Renovation Ideas Create Inviting Spaces?

Creating an inviting bathroom involves balancing practical elements with thoughtful design touches. Natural light transforms bathroom ambiance, so maximize windows where possible or incorporate skylights for privacy while maintaining brightness. Choose a cohesive color palette that promotes relaxation, with neutral tones providing versatility and lighter shades making small spaces feel larger.

Texture adds visual interest and warmth through materials like natural stone, wood-look tile, or textured wall treatments. Heated floors provide comfort during colder months while adding a touch of luxury. Consider incorporating plants that thrive in humid environments to bring life and freshness to the space. Frameless glass shower enclosures create an open, airy feeling compared to traditional shower curtains. Floating vanities offer a contemporary look while making floor cleaning easier and creating the illusion of more space. Statement lighting fixtures serve as focal points while providing necessary illumination. Quality towels, coordinated accessories, and thoughtful organization systems complete the transformation from purely functional to genuinely inviting.

What Budget Considerations Apply to Bathroom Transformations?

Bathroom renovation costs vary significantly based on scope, materials, and location. A basic refresh involving paint, fixtures, and minor updates typically ranges from three thousand to eight thousand dollars. Mid-range renovations that include new flooring, vanity replacement, and updated plumbing fixtures generally cost between fifteen thousand and thirty thousand dollars. High-end transformations with custom cabinetry, luxury materials, and layout changes can exceed fifty thousand dollars.

Labor typically accounts for forty to sixty percent of total project costs, with plumbers and electricians commanding higher hourly rates than general contractors. Material quality dramatically impacts both initial investment and long-term durability. Tile work, for instance, varies from budget-friendly ceramic at three to seven dollars per square foot to premium natural stone at fifteen to forty dollars per square foot before installation. Vanities range from several hundred dollars for stock options to several thousand for custom designs. Shower and tub installations span from basic fiberglass units around five hundred dollars to luxury soaking tubs or walk-in showers costing five thousand dollars or more.

How Long Does a Typical Bathroom Transformation Take?

Timeline expectations for bathroom renovations depend on project complexity and scope. Simple cosmetic updates like painting, fixture replacement, and accessory changes can be completed within one to two weeks. Standard renovations involving tile work, vanity installation, and plumbing updates typically require three to six weeks from start to finish. Extensive remodels that include layout changes, structural modifications, or custom elements may extend to eight weeks or longer.

Factors affecting timeline include material availability, contractor scheduling, permit approval processes, and discovery of unexpected issues like water damage or outdated plumbing. Weather can impact projects requiring exterior work or ventilation installation. Working with experienced contractors who maintain realistic schedules and communicate proactively about potential delays helps manage expectations. Planning alternative bathroom arrangements during renovation prevents daily disruption and reduces pressure to rush completion at the expense of quality.
